Qualified candidates who possess a minimum of a Class B CDL with Air Brakes Endorsement: $22.50 hourly
Qualified candidates who do not currently have a Class B CDL: $19.19 hourly
Job Overview
Perform semi-skilled and skilled duties, including a variety of City maintenance, construction, and repairs involving asphalt and concrete streets.
Essential Duties And Responsibilities
- Operate light equipment, including front-end loaders, sanders, dump trucks, trailers, asphalt rollers, and plate packers.
- Able to use simple hand tools and power tools
- Perform street maintenance tasks including pothole patching, service cuts, and various other street repairs.
- Perform various miscellaneous duties such as hauling asphalt, aggregate, street sweeping, and millings.
- Perform snow and ice removal duties such as operating a sander truck with snow plow.
- Perform other such duties and function as are necessary or incidental to the proper performance of this position.
